What is the Transfer & Conveyance Standard in Hamilton County, Ohio?

The Transfer & Conveyance Standard in Hamilton County, Ohio, refers to the legal framework governing the transfer of property ownership. This standard outlines the necessary documentation and procedures required for the effective transfer of real estate. It ensures that all transactions comply with local laws and regulations, providing a clear process for buyers, sellers, and legal representatives.

This standard is essential for maintaining accurate property records and ensuring that all parties involved in a transaction are protected. Understanding this framework is crucial for anyone looking to buy or sell property in Hamilton County.

Steps to Complete the Transfer & Conveyance Standard in Hamilton County, Ohio

Completing the Transfer & Conveyance Standard involves several key steps to ensure compliance and legal validity. Here is a simplified process:

  1. Gather Required Documents: Collect all necessary documents, including the deed, identification, and any relevant disclosures.
  2. Complete the Conveyance Form: Fill out the Hamilton County conveyance form accurately, ensuring all information is correct.
  3. Obtain Signatures: Ensure that all parties involved in the transaction sign the form. This may include sellers, buyers, and witnesses.
  4. Submit the Form: Submit the completed form to the Hamilton County Auditor's office either electronically or in person.
  5. Pay Required Fees: Pay any applicable fees associated with the transfer to finalize the process.

Key Elements of the Transfer & Conveyance Standard in Hamilton County, Ohio

Several key elements define the Transfer & Conveyance Standard in Hamilton County:

  • Property Description: A detailed description of the property being transferred, including its legal description.
  • Parties Involved: Identification of all parties involved in the transaction, including their roles.
  • Signatures: Required signatures from all parties to validate the transaction.
  • Notarization: In some cases, notarization may be required to further authenticate the document.
  • Filing Requirements: Specific instructions on how and where to file the completed form with the Hamilton County Auditor.
